<p>James Fenimore Cooper (September 15, 1789 ? September 14, 1851) was a prolific and popular American writer of the early 19th century. His historical romances of frontier and Indian life in the early American days created a unique form of American literature. He lived most of his life in Cooperstown, New York, which was established by his father William. Cooper was a lifelong member of the Episcopal Church and in his later years contributed generously to it. He attended Yale University for three years, where he was a member of the Linonian Society, but was expelled for misbehavior. Before embarking on his career as a writer he served in the U.S. Navy as a Midshipman which greatly influenced many of his novels and other writings. He is best remembered as a novelist who wrote numerous sea-stories and the historical novels known as the Leatherstocking Tales. Among naval historians Cooper's works on the early U.S. Navy have been well received, but they were sometimes criticized by his contemporaries. Among his most famous works is the Romantic novel The Last of the Mohicans, often regarded as his masterpiece.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。 292円

<p>The Wyandotte chicken breed is a well-known and popular poultry breed. This breed was called after the Wyandotte Native American tribe and originated in the United States in the 1870s. The American Poultry Association originally acknowledged them in 1883, and they have since been a favorite among chicken owners.</p> <p>Wyandotte chickens are available in several hues, including silver-laced, golden-laced, black, and white. They have a large, strong physique with a rose comb and are a medium-sized breed. Their silky and fluffy feathers make them a visually appealing addition to any flock.</p> <p>Wyandotte hens are noted for their egg-laying skills in addition to their aesthetic appeal. They are well-known for regularly laying huge, brown eggs all year. This makes them a viable option for people wishing to raise hens for both meat and eggs.</p> <p>Furthermore, Wyandotte hens are noted for being kind and peaceful. They are easy to train and make excellent pets for families with children. Because of their remarkable beauty and easygoing temperament, they are popular display chickens.</p> <p>Wyandotte chickens are important in conserving genetic variation among poultry, in addition to being an attractive and productive breed. Many indigenous breeds have been driven to extinction as a result of the rise of commercial and industrial chicken production. By raising and breeding Wyandotte chickens, we are helping to preserve a precious and unique breed.</p> <p>To summarize, the Wyandotte chicken breed is not only a delightful and useful addition to any flock, but it also plays an important role in preserving poultry diversity. It is a significant breed in the poultry world due to its appealing appearance, calm personality, and productive nature.</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。 641円
